Responsibilities

  • Provide assistance to SSM’s, ASL’s and other associates by organizing, managing, and cleaning backroom spaces and fixture storage areas.
  • Communicate with associates (SSM / Merchandisers) before transporting freight/fixtures to the various departments/offsite warehouse
  • Coordinate scheduling with Leadership, SSM’s or merchandisers for builds/moves/large shipments
  • Coordinate with the receiving team to maintain a high level of organization in the freight room and drop zone
  • Plan for large seasonal shipment in addition to maintaining the flow of freight all year
  • Assist customers and salespeople with retrieving and loading purchased product
  • Maintain orderly appearance of personal work space and surrounding areas, including offsite warehouses.
  • Organizing, categorizing and transporting freight and fixtures to and from the warehouse
  • Address and maintain the sold area. Work with ASL to determine a reasonable solution for any S&P product that is 7+ days beyond pick up date
  • Be knowledgeable of all equipment and tools and how to use them properly
  • Assist in the removal of snow and debris from walkways, rooftops and landscaping around the building
  • Updating warehouse inventory
  • Ability to read and comprehend instructions, short correspondence and memos. Ability to write simple correspondence. Ability to effectively present information in one-on-one and small group situations to customers and other associates of the organization
  • Exercise judgment and tact and be able to effectively work with all levels within the organization
  • Demonstrates attention to detail
  • Other duties as assigned by the leadership team
  • Work assigned schedule; may include varied hours, evenings, weekends and holidays

Physical Requirements/Lifting Requirements

Must be able to sit, stand, bend at the waist, climb, stoop, kneel, crouch, reach, walk, push/pull, lift, talk, and hear with or without reasonable accommodation.

Very heavy work - Exerting in excess of 100 pounds of force occasionally, and/or in excess of 50 pounds of force frequently, and/or in excess of 20 pounds of force constantly to move objects. Physical demand requirements are in excess of those for heavy work.
